Short Description: Robot Operating System (ROS) Noetic Ninjemys is the thirteenth ROS distribution release, released on May 23rd, 2020.ROS provides libraries and tools to help software developers create robot applications. It provides hardware abstraction, device drivers, libraries, visualizers, message-passing, package management, and more. ROS is licensed under an open source, BSD license.
